Huntington University vs. Trine University

Compare two schools with tuition, admission, test scores, and more academic characteristics.

  • Both Huntington University and Trine University are private.
  • Both schools are located in Indiana.
  • Trine University has more expensive tuition of $35,600 than Huntington University ($29,982).
  • Trine University has tighter acceptance rate of 70.10% than Huntington University (80.53%).
  • Trine University is larger with 4,088 students than Huntington University (1,472 students).
